Are you interested in an exciting opportunity to drive success with innovative technology? The team at the Goodyear Innovation Lab in San Francisco, CA does just that!

Goodyear is seeking a Technology Scout to join our Innovation Lab San Francisco. As part of Goodyear's innovation network, the Innovation Lab San Francisco has a mission to connect with automakers, suppliers and mobility-related startups to build better products and data-driven service models for fleets, autonomous vehicles and other mobility applications. About the Position

For the Technology Scout role, we are eager to find candidates with a desire to collaborate and learn more about the future of the automotive mobility space. As a Innovation Lab San Francisco associate you'll form part of a rugged team that is constructing future solutions, today. As part of the scouting team you will actively source new technology partners and assess their capabilities, synthesize learnings and help report out to the broader teams, conduct due diligence analysis for key partnerships, and manage relationships with our scouting partners and startups. Your curiosity and motivation will be key to keep our day-to-day operation moving forward.

Primary Responsibilities

Scouting:

* Actively source new technology partners following our internal scouting framework
* Attend industry events (meetups, partner events, conferences, etc).
* Reach out and meet with potential partners (startups, companies, etc.)
* Identify potential partners and put them to the test
* Connect with internal teams to identify areas of interest to focus scouting efforts

Assess technology partners:

* Craft claims tests designed to assess our partners' key capabilities
* Coordinate and perform claims tests with our partners
* Document test results using our standardized tools and artifacts
* Communicate clearly with startups, companies, universities, or research centers about expectations, goals, and status of different projects

Scouting Knowledge Management

* Continually update multiple internal documentation artifacts to reflect latest state of affairs and knowledge
* Prepare presentations to show results

Intelligence Reporting

* Research and prepare reports to share results of tests and/or technology areas
* Prepare due diligence reports to assess and compare potential partners
* Craft intelligence presentations to share scouting knowledge
* Present reports to internal teams

Others

* Elaborate new frameworks to synthesize new insights
* Coordinate projects with internal and external stakeholders
* General support of ILSF intelligence needs

Goodyear is one of the world's largest tire companies. It employs about 64,000 people and manufactures its products in 47 facilities in 21 countries around the world. Its two Innovation Centers in Akron, Ohio and Colmar-Berg, Luxembourg strive to develop state-of-the-art products and services that set the technology and performance standard for the industry.
